| Imac g4/700 flat screen problems Hi I bought this machine one month ago When I start the iMac, Osx2 often freeze at starting time. I reinstalled osx 2 and it didn't cure the problem. Often, the application (word etc ) quit and the screen becomes darker. there's also a window asking me to restart the machine. Sometimes I know when i will have some problems with the iMac. The first things I see are weird little lines on the screen . Sometimes these lines goes worse and the imac is crashing soon after that. I tried an old HD i had and it didn't cure the problem. How can I be sure to make a good diagnostic of this problem ? Ram problem ? main board problem ? Virus? Please help Marc Legare |
| |||
| Re: Imac g4/700 flat screen problems Try your "Hardware Test" cd first (boot up with it in the drive as a start up disk) and see you have a video card problem within the machine. Hopefully not, but it might be a hardware issue. I bought one of the first iMac G4/700's and it had a problem with the motherboard (had to get a new one, under warranty) and then the RAM chip started getting errors.
